Paddy is more of a father figure to Aaron - he first became close to Aaron when he was dating Aaron's mother Chas soon after Aaron returned to town as a surly teen. As he mentioned in the scene, when he questioned Aaron about what was going on with him (when Aaron was struggling with his sexuality), Aaron beat him up. Then he came out to him. They're been very close ever since. It's one of the most authentic relationships because it's allowed moments of silliness along with drama.
